丹江口水库高水位运行时,其副坝--陶岔渠首枢纽工程存在坝基渗漏及绕坝渗漏问题,需对坝基及坝两岸地基进行渗控处理。通过现场帷幕灌浆试验,根据工程特点制订了合理的地基渗控处理设计和施工方案,最终解决了深厚覆盖层钻进成孔、灌浆孔口管埋设以及土岩接触面灌浆、深厚覆盖层下岩溶强透水岩体灌浆成幕等难题。地基渗控处理完成后进行了工程质量检测和安全监测,结果表明陶岔渠首枢纽工程地基渗控处理满足设计要求,达到预期效果。该工程现场帷幕灌浆试验方法和帷幕灌浆设计、施工方案,可为类似的深厚覆盖层渗控处理问题提供参考。

When the water level is high in the Danjiangkou Reservoir, the following problems occur in its accessory dam – the pivotal project of Taocha Canal Headwork, such as seepage in the dam base and around the dam, therefore the seepage control treatment needs to be conducted to the dam base and dam foundation. Based on the field curtain grouting experiment and the project characteristics, a reasonable seepage control treatment design and construction scheme for dam base was proposed, which can solve the following problems including drilling holes in deep overburden layers, burying and covering up grout nipple, grouting at the contact face between the land and rock, and curtain grouting to the highly permeable karst rock mass under the deep overburden layers. After the completion of the seepage control treatment for dam base, the quality and safety of the project were investigated, and the results showed that the seepage control treatment for dam base in the pivotal project of Taocha Canal Headwork meets the design requirements and achieves the desired results. The field curtain grouting experiment method, and design and construction scheme can provide reference for solving similar problems of seepage control of deep overburden layers.
